Learn how to connect your Payments account to QuickBooks Desktop for Mac.
After you sign up for QuickBooks Payments, you’ll need to connect your account to QuickBooks. Then, you’ll be able to email invoices to your customers so they can pay online. Here's how.

How do connect your Payments account to QuickBooks Desktop for Mac
- Open the QuickBooks company file that you’d like to connect.
- Select Customers and then Link QuickBooks Payments to bring up the payments preference.
- Select Sign In to enter and link your QuickBooks Payments account.
After you successfully connect your payments account, QuickBooks Payments Enabled shows inside the payments preference window.
